Lymphoma Research Foundation to Honor Golenbock Eiseman Assor Bell & Peskoe LLP with 2017 Hope Award

NYC Law Firm Set to Receive LRF Award at 2017 North American Educational Forum on Lymphoma in Brooklyn

New York, NY (October 20, 2017) –The Lymphoma Research Foundation (LRF) – the nation’s largest non-profit organization devoted exclusively to funding innovative lymphoma research and serving the lymphoma community through a comprehensive series of education programs, outreach initiatives and patient services – will present the 2017 Hope Award to the New York City law firm Golenbock Eiseman Assor Bell & Peskoe LLP. The firm will be honored during the opening ceremony of the LRF North American Educational Forum on Lymphoma, held from October 20-22, 2017 at the New York Marriott at the Brooklyn Bridge.

Given in recognition of those individuals who have worked diligently toward the Foundation’s mission of eradicating lymphoma and serving those impacted by this blood cancer, the 2017 Hope Award will be presented to Golenbock in appreciation of the firm’s extensive pro bono counsel to the Lymphoma Research Foundation. Golenbock Eiseman Assor Bell & Peskoe LLP has assisted LRF with legal work since 2014, assisting the with a range of matters critical to the proper operation of any non-profit origination.

“Lymphoma touches more than one million people in the United States,” said Meghan Gutierrez, LRF Chief Executive Officer. “Jeff Golenbock and his colleagues are important partners in advancing our mission to eradicate lymphoma and serve those touched by this disease, and we commend them for all they have done to provide hope to those living with blood cancer.”

About the Lymphoma Research Foundation
The Lymphoma Research Foundation (LRF) is the nation’s largest non-profit organization devoted to funding innovative research and serving the lymphoma community through a comprehensive series of education programs, outreach initiatives and patient services. To date, LRF has awarded nearly $60 million in lymphoma-specific research.
